9th Sandstone, 95

     Near the end of Galena I decided to try and get a magma workshop up and running. I switched on the appropriate skills on my mason and sent him to build a smelter. It seems, however, that the local fire imps did not find his company at all pleasing and a pair proceeded to very rudely incinerate him. I activated everyone into the military and killed one while the other got away (It seems the mason was well liked since not a single dorf seems to be taking his death too well). The area is off limits until a significant military presence can be made to keep watch over it. My trader and record keeper has taken over the fallen mason's duties but work has been greatly hindered.

     At the start of Sandstone a dwarven caravan passed through and it took me quite awhile to get a depot up and running. Once I realized my predicament I simply deconstructed the depot with all within it and claimed their goods for myself. They're probably pissed but they can go straight to hell for all I care. (and I happen to have a chasm nearby that likely leads to it should they be so inclined.)

     Well that's going to be it for now. As my sobriety returns Zustashrimar must be put on hold until a later date. However, if these past couple of months are any suggestion, this fort should become quite interesting.
